About The Position

The Crisis Residential Program provides short-term, intensive, round-the-clock, personalized support to help stabilize individuals experiencing a mental health crisis, aiming to prevent hospitalization. This is a direct care opportunity to support clients' mental health, independence, and overall well-being. The Service Coordinator will assess and monitor client needs, develop service plans, connect clients to community services and resources, and advocate for them as necessary. The team collaborates with existing providers involved in an individual’s treatment and works to link clients to other services offered by Sheppard Pratt or other community providers.
